Raneto

Raneto

Raneto is an open source knowledge base software that allows you to create a documentation or knowledge base website. It is written in Node.js and uses Markdown to format content.

openKB

openKB

openKB is an open source knowledge base that allows you to easily create a searchable database of questions and answers to serve as an internal wiki. It is self-hosted, customizable, and lightweight.
